# Set up Windows Firewall is Blocking QuickBooks & How to Fix It
<p data-start="573" data-end="974">If you encounter the message <strong data-start="602" data-end="724"><a class="" href="https://www.quickbooksupportnet.com/windows-firewall-is-blocking-quickbooks" target="_new" rel="noopener" data-start="604" data-end="722">Windows Firewall is Blocking QuickBooks</a></strong>, it means your Windows Defender or third-party firewall is preventing QuickBooks from connecting to the internet or accessing company files over the network. This error may restrict multi-user access, real-time updates, or syncing data with servers.</p>
<p data-start="573" data-end="974"><strong>Learn why Windows Firewall is Blocking QuickBooks and follow expert solutions to fix this error. Call QuickBooks Support at +1-866-500-0076 for help.</strong></p>
<h2 data-start="981" data-end="1038"><strong data-start="985" data-end="1038">Common Causes of the Firewall Blocking QuickBooks</strong></h2>
<p data-start="1040" data-end="1091">There are several reasons why this issue may arise:</p>
<ul data-start="1093" data-end="1477">
<li data-start="1093" data-end="1181">
<p data-start="1095" data-end="1181"><strong data-start="1095" data-end="1181">QuickBooks executable files are not listed as exceptions in the firewall settings.</strong></p>
</li>
<li data-start="1182" data-end="1267">
<p data-start="1184" data-end="1267"><strong data-start="1184" data-end="1267">The Dynamic Port feature used by QuickBooks Database Server Manager is blocked.</strong></p>
</li>
<li data-start="1268" data-end="1345">
<p data-start="1270" data-end="1345"><strong data-start="1270" data-end="1345">Multiple QuickBooks versions installed causing configuration conflicts.</strong></p>
</li>
<li data-start="1346" data-end="1425">
<p data-start="1348" data-end="1425"><strong data-start="1348" data-end="1425">Antivirus software or third-party firewalls interfering with connections.</strong></p>
</li>
<li data-start="1426" data-end="1477">
<p data-start="1428" data-end="1477"><strong data-start="1428" data-end="1477">Damaged or outdated QuickBooks program files.</strong></p>
</li>
</ul>
<h3 data-start="1484" data-end="1548"><strong data-start="1488" data-end="1548">Errors You May Encounter When Firewall Blocks QuickBooks</strong></h3>
<p data-start="1550" data-end="1643">When the firewall blocks QuickBooks, you may see one or more of the following error messages:</p>
<ul data-start="1645" data-end="1837">
<li data-start="1645" data-end="1686">
<p data-start="1647" data-end="1686">QuickBooks Multi-User mode not working.</p>
</li>
<li data-start="1687" data-end="1715">
<p data-start="1689" data-end="1715">Error H202, H505, or H303.</p>
</li>
<li data-start="1716" data-end="1763">
<p data-start="1718" data-end="1763">QuickBooks can’t connect to the company file.</p>
</li>
<li data-start="1764" data-end="1793">
<p data-start="1766" data-end="1793">Network diagnostics failed.</p>
</li>
<li data-start="1794" data-end="1837">
<p data-start="1796" data-end="1837">Connection has timed out or been refused.</p>
</li>
</ul>
<h3 data-start="1844" data-end="1899"><strong data-start="1848" data-end="1899">How to Fix Windows Firewall Blocking QuickBooks</strong></h3>
<p data-start="1901" data-end="1961">Let’s go step-by-step to troubleshoot and resolve the issue.</p>
<p data-start="1968" data-end="2020"><strong data-start="1973" data-end="2020">Step 1: Configure Windows Firewall Manually</strong></p>
<p data-start="2022" data-end="2070">To ensure QuickBooks files aren’t being blocked:</p>
<ol data-start="2072" data-end="2448">
<li data-start="2072" data-end="2148">
<p data-start="2075" data-end="2148">Open <strong data-start="2080" data-end="2147">Control Panel > System and Security > Windows Defender Firewall</strong>.</p>
</li>
<li data-start="2149" data-end="2183">
<p data-start="2152" data-end="2183">Click on <strong data-start="2161" data-end="2182">Advanced Settings</strong>.</p>
</li>
<li data-start="2184" data-end="2223">
<p data-start="2187" data-end="2223">Choose <strong data-start="2194" data-end="2222">Inbound Rules > New Rule</strong>.</p>
</li>
<li data-start="2224" data-end="2262">
<p data-start="2227" data-end="2262">Select <strong data-start="2234" data-end="2242">Port</strong> and click <strong data-start="2253" data-end="2261">Next</strong>.</p>
</li>
<li data-start="2263" data-end="2342">
<p data-start="2266" data-end="2312">Enter the TCP port numbers used by QuickBooks:</p>
<ul data-start="2316" data-end="2342">
<li data-start="2316" data-end="2342">
<p data-start="2318" data-end="2342">8019, 56728, 55378–55382</p>
</li>
</ul>
</li>
<li data-start="2343" data-end="2414">
<p data-start="2346" data-end="2414">Click <strong data-start="2352" data-end="2376">Allow the connection</strong>, name the rule, and click <strong data-start="2403" data-end="2413">Finish</strong>.</p>
</li>
<li data-start="2415" data-end="2448">
<p data-start="2418" data-end="2448">Repeat for <strong data-start="2429" data-end="2447">Outbound Rules</strong>.</p>
</li>
</ol>
<p data-start="2455" data-end="2521"><strong data-start="2460" data-end="2521">Step 2: Add QuickBooks Executable Files to Exception List</strong></p>
<p data-start="2523" data-end="2577">Manually allow these .exe files through your firewall:</p>
<ul data-start="2579" data-end="2688">
<li data-start="2579" data-end="2592">
<p data-start="2581" data-end="2592"><code data-start="2581" data-end="2592">QBW32.exe</code></p>
</li>
<li data-start="2593" data-end="2609">
<p data-start="2595" data-end="2609"><code data-start="2595" data-end="2609">QBUpdate.exe</code></p>
</li>
<li data-start="2610" data-end="2626">
<p data-start="2612" data-end="2626"><code data-start="2612" data-end="2626">QBDBMgrN.exe</code></p>
</li>
<li data-start="2627" data-end="2662">
<p data-start="2629" data-end="2662"><code data-start="2629" data-end="2662">FileMovementDetectorService.exe</code></p>
</li>
<li data-start="2663" data-end="2688">
<p data-start="2665" data-end="2688"><code data-start="2665" data-end="2688">IntuitSyncManager.exe</code></p>
</li>
</ul>
<blockquote data-start="2690" data-end="2807">
<p data-start="2692" data-end="2807">Go to Windows Firewall > Allow an app or feature through Windows Defender Firewall > Add these files as exceptions.</p>
</blockquote>
<p data-start="2814" data-end="2869"><strong data-start="2819" data-end="2869">Step 3: Use QuickBooks File Doctor or Tool Hub</strong></p>
<ol data-start="2871" data-end="3070">
<li data-start="2871" data-end="2923">
<p data-start="2874" data-end="2923">Download and install the <strong data-start="2899" data-end="2922">QuickBooks Tool Hub</strong>.</p>
</li>
<li data-start="2924" data-end="2975">
<p data-start="2927" data-end="2975">Open the Tool Hub and select <strong data-start="2956" data-end="2974">Network Issues</strong>.</p>
</li>
<li data-start="2976" data-end="3070">
<p data-start="2979" data-end="3070">Launch <strong data-start="2986" data-end="3012">QuickBooks File Doctor</strong> and allow it to scan your company file and network setup.</p>
</li>
</ol>
<p data-start="3072" data-end="3157">This will automatically fix minor file or connectivity issues caused by the firewall.</p>
<p data-start="3164" data-end="3223"><strong data-start="3169" data-end="3223">Step 4: Restart QuickBooks Database Server Manager</strong></p>
<ol data-start="3225" data-end="3443">
<li data-start="3225" data-end="3286">
<p data-start="3228" data-end="3286">Press <code data-start="3234" data-end="3247">Windows + R</code>, type <code data-start="3254" data-end="3268">services.msc</code>, and press Enter.</p>
</li>
<li data-start="3287" data-end="3366">
<p data-start="3290" data-end="3366">Locate and right-click <strong data-start="3313" data-end="3331">QuickBooksDBXX</strong> (where XX depends on the version).</p>
</li>
<li data-start="3367" data-end="3388">
<p data-start="3370" data-end="3388">Click <strong data-start="3376" data-end="3387">Restart</strong>.</p>
</li>
<li data-start="3389" data-end="3443">
<p data-start="3392" data-end="3443">Make sure the Startup Type is set to <strong data-start="3429" data-end="3442">Automatic</strong>.</p>
</li>
</ol>
<p data-start="3450" data-end="3714">You can also consider visiting this guide for similar connection-related issues like<br data-start="3534" data-end="3537" /> <a class="" href="https://www.quickbooksupportnet.com/resolve-quickbooks-pos-ip-response-error" target="_new" rel="noopener" data-start="3537" data-end="3653"><strong data-start="3538" data-end="3574">QuickBooks POS IP Response Error</strong></a>, which may be triggered due to network or firewall settings.</p>
<h3 data-start="3721" data-end="3764"><strong data-start="3725" data-end="3764">Other Advanced Troubleshooting Tips</strong></h3>
<p data-start="3766" data-end="3820">If the error still persists, try these advanced fixes:</p>
<p data-start="3822" data-end="3886"><strong data-start="3827" data-end="3886">✔ Disable Third-Party Firewall or Antivirus Temporarily</strong></p>
<p data-start="3887" data-end="4032">Sometimes, third-party software like Norton, McAfee, or AVG blocks QuickBooks services. Disable them temporarily and check if the issue resolves.</p>
<p data-start="4034" data-end="4080"><strong data-start="4039" data-end="4080">✔ Use Static IP Address Configuration</strong></p>
<p data-start="4081" data-end="4222">Dynamic IP addresses may cause inconsistent connections. Assign a static IP address to your system and configure port forwarding accordingly.</p>
<p data-start="4224" data-end="4279"><strong data-start="4229" data-end="4279">✔ Reinstall QuickBooks with Clean Install Tool</strong></p>
<p data-start="4280" data-end="4411">If files are corrupted, uninstall QuickBooks and use the <strong data-start="4337" data-end="4359">Clean Install Tool</strong> from QuickBooks Tool Hub to reinstall a fresh copy.</p>
<h3 data-start="4418" data-end="4484"><strong data-start="4422" data-end="4484">Preventing Windows Firewall from Blocking QuickBooks Again</strong></h3>
<p data-start="4486" data-end="4553">To avoid facing this problem in the future, consider the following:</p>
<ul data-start="4555" data-end="4797">
<li data-start="4555" data-end="4602">
<p data-start="4557" data-end="4602">Keep QuickBooks and Windows Firewall updated.</p>
</li>
<li data-start="4603" data-end="4685">
<p data-start="4605" data-end="4685">Always use the official QuickBooks Database Server Manager for multi-user setup.</p>
</li>
<li data-start="4686" data-end="4722">
<p data-start="4688" data-end="4722">Regularly run network diagnostics.</p>
</li>
<li data-start="4723" data-end="4797">
<p data-start="4725" data-end="4797">Schedule firewall rule reviews after every QuickBooks or Windows update.</p>
</li>
</ul>
<h3 data-start="4804" data-end="4846"><strong data-start="4808" data-end="4846">When to Contact QuickBooks Support</strong></h3>
<p data-start="4848" data-end="5071">If you're still struggling after all these steps, don’t hesitate to reach out to QuickBooks experts at <strong data-start="4951" data-end="4970">+1-866-500-0076</strong>. Our team is available 24/7 to resolve firewall issues and get your software running smoothly again.</p>
<p data-start="5078" data-end="5125"><strong data-start="5082" data-end="5125">Read More: Quick Fixes for Other Errors</strong></p>
<p data-start="5127" data-end="5319">You can explore more solutions for related issues like<br data-start="5181" data-end="5184" /> <a class="" href="https://www.quickbooksupportnet.com/quick-fixes-for-quickbooks-error-code-7300" target="_new" rel="noopener" data-start="5184" data-end="5296"><strong data-start="5185" data-end="5215">QuickBooks Error Code 7300</strong></a> in our detailed guide.</p>
<h3 data-start="5326" data-end="5377"><strong data-start="5330" data-end="5377">FAQs – Windows Firewall Blocking QuickBooks</strong></h3>
<p data-start="5379" data-end="5584"><strong data-start="5379" data-end="5440">Q1. Why is Windows Firewall suddenly blocking QuickBooks?</strong><br data-start="5440" data-end="5443" /> Recent updates or new installations may have changed the firewall settings. QuickBooks files or ports could be missing from the allowed list.</p>
<p data-start="5586" data-end="5767"><strong data-start="5586" data-end="5651">Q2. Can I completely disable Windows Firewall for QuickBooks?</strong><br data-start="5651" data-end="5654" /> It's not recommended. Instead, allow QuickBooks ports and files through the firewall to maintain system security.</p>
<p data-start="5769" data-end="5916"><strong data-start="5769" data-end="5830">Q3. What QuickBooks ports should be open in the firewall?</strong><br data-start="5830" data-end="5833" /> The required TCP ports are <strong data-start="5860" data-end="5888">8019, 56728, 55378–55382</strong>, depending on your version.</p>
<p data-start="5918" data-end="6096"><strong data-start="5918" data-end="5970">Q4. Will reinstalling QuickBooks fix this issue?</strong><br data-start="5970" data-end="5973" /> It may fix it if the firewall settings or files are corrupt, but you must reconfigure the firewall rules post-installation.</p>
<p data-start="6098" data-end="6263"><strong data-start="6098" data-end="6163">Q5. What if the problem is caused by a third-party antivirus?</strong><br data-start="6163" data-end="6166" /> Temporarily disable the antivirus or create custom rules to whitelist QuickBooks files and ports.</p>
<p data-start="6098" data-end="6263"><strong>Read More: <span data-sheets-root="1"><a class="in-cell-link" href="https://indigopalmer461.hashnode.dev/resolve-quickbooks-pos-ip-response-error-with-proven-fixes" target="_blank">https://indigopalmer461.hashnode.dev/resolve-quickbooks-pos-ip-response-error-with-proven-fixes</a></span></strong></p>